Plain-English summary
Fresh Express Inc, a division of Chiquita Brands, is recalling Organic Chopped Kale sold in 12oz packages with code Z324-Z350 due to the potential for contamination with Listeria monocytogenes.
A total of 7,005 cases were distributed to 110 domestic distributors and 3 foreign distributors in Canada. The domestic distribution covered the following states: Connecticut, Iowa, Illinois, Indiana, Kentucky, Massachusetts, Maryland, Maine,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ri, North Dakota, New Hampshire, New Jersey, New York, Ohio, Pennsylvania, Rhode Island, Virginia, and Wisconsin.
The FDA has classified this as a Class I recall. Consumers who have purchased this product should not consume it. Anyone who has consumed the product and is experiencing symptoms of Listeria infection, such as fever, muscle aches, or gastrointestinal distress, should seek medical attention and inform their healthcare provider about the potential exposure.
